Den Centurion ARV Mk II, was a British armored recovery vehicle based on the Centurion main battle tank. The Centurion, introduced in 1945, was the primary British main battle tank of the post-World War II period. It is widely considered to be one of the most successful post-war tank designs, remaining in production into the 1960s, and seeing combat in the front lines into the 1980s. The chassis was also adapted for several other roles, and these have remained in service to this day. FV 4006 Centurion ARV Mk 2 : (1956) – Mk 1 / Mk 2 / Mk 3 skrov med tornet ersatt av en överbyggnad som rymmer en vinsch. Vinschen drivs av en hjälpmotor och kan dra upp till 90 ton med hjälp av ett system av block. Beväpnad med en enda .30 tums kulspruta på befälhavarens kupol.
